Manchester United goalkeeper Victor Valdes has departed the club for Standard Liege on a six-month loan deal, the Premier League outfit has confirmed.
The Spain international, 34, had announced on Thursday that he would be departing Old Trafford via social media, but now the Old Trafford outfit has made official the deal, which brings to a close a difficult spell with a side he joined in October 2014.
Valdes arrived on a free transfer following his decision to leave Barcelona at the end of the previous campaign, which was complicated by a serious knee injury.
